Freehold...Council Tax Band A...Offered with no onward chain...This charming mid-terrace property presents a superb opportunity for first-time buyers, downsizers or investors. Well presented throughout, the home combines light and airy living spaces with a convenient location close to excellent amenities, schools and transport links. Step inside and you’re welcomed by a bright reception room with a large front-facing window, neutral décor and a feature fireplace. The second reception room offers a cosy yet versatile living space, perfect for relaxing or entertaining, and flows seamlessly into the fitted kitchen which is equipped with modern units, an integrated oven, gas hob and ample storage. Upstairs, the property offers two well-proportioned bedrooms with a neutral finish and a modern family bathroom with three-piece suite. The landing also provides access to a loft hatch for additional storage. Outside, there is a low-maintenance enclosed courtyard garden, ideal for enjoying a morning coffee or evening drink. The location is highly convenient, just a short walk from local shops, cafés and supermarkets in Swinton town centre. Families will find several well-regarded schools nearby including The Deans Primary School and Moorside High School. Commuters benefit from excellent connectivity with Swinton train station, the A580 East Lancashire Road and the M60 motorway all close at hand, providing direct routes into Manchester and beyond. Leisure opportunities are also plentiful, with Victoria Park and Monton Village’s vibrant dining scene just minutes away.
Additional Information
• Tenure type - Freehold
• Local Authority - Salford
• Council tax band – A
• Annual Price – £1,635
• Energy performance certificate rating (EPC) - tbc
• Floor Area - 64.1 Square Meters /
690.0 Square Feet
• Boiler Type - Gas combination
• The street is publicly maintained and is adopted with Salford council being responsible
